Material Qualities Defined: A Newbie's Guide
Understanding chemical properties might seem tricky at first, but it's really just about how a substance reacts with other things. These attributes describe how a compound will act in different situations. Unlike apparent characteristics like color or weight, material properties relate to a compound's ability to undergo a alteration.
Here's a quick summary:
Reactivity: How likely a material is to combine with elements. Some materials are highly active, while others are quite stable.
Flammability: Its ability to catch fire. combustible substances are a risk and need careful management.
Corrosivity: Its ability to damage other substances. Corrosive compounds can harm metals and surfaces.
Acidity/Basicity: This describes a substance’s behavior in liquid and its ability to give off or receive hydrogen ions.
Essentially, material characteristics tell us what a compound *does*, rather than just what it *looks* like. As you check here learn more, you’ll find these properties crucial for understanding the world around you.

Properties of Light: Wave and Particle Nature
illumination exhibits the intriguing dual characteristic , displaying both oscillation and particle characteristics. Historically , evidence confirmed its undulating action , as refraction and interference patterns . But, the light-electric result and Compton's dispersion experiment furnished compelling justification for its discrete component. Consequently , light can appear portrayed as and a ripple and a fragment, the notion central to contemporary study.
